96. the truth doesnt always set you free
especially when the truth is that the democrats are just as culpable as are the republicans in the continuation of a corrupt system. You are asking too much of those wedded to big money ,who think that legislation is tied to the wishes of those who contribute the most cash.

Bush and company, and Reagan before him are just the obvious extension of the corruption, the more blatant example of that wrong headed influence that steers our ship of state.Clintons adoption of NAFTA ,his welfare reform that failed to consider any funds for job training or child care for those thrown off the dole are more of the same.

Unless and until we come to grips with the power of big money in our government it will matter very little who occupies the WH......
